Germany's Pension Compromise Falters Ahead of State Elections Amid AfD Rise

Germany's pension compromise is reportedly crumbling ahead of state elections in East Germany, as the CDU and SPD grow nervous about the rising support for the AfD, making them hesitant to scrap the popular 'pension at 63' policy.
